What is Google Cloud Platform (GCP)?
Google Cloud Platform is renowned for its data analytics, machine learning, artificial intelligence capabilities, and extensive global network infrastructure. It is widely adopted by organizations of all sizes, including start-ups, enterprises, and government entities, for various cloud computing needs. GCP’s powerful services and resources make it a prominent player in the cloud services industry, alongside other major cloud providers like Amazon Web Services (AWS) and Microsoft Azure.
Google Cloud Platform is renowned for its data analytics, machine learning, artificial intelligence capabilities, and extensive global network infrastructure. It is widely adopted by organizations of all sizes, including start-ups, enterprises, and government entities, for various cloud computing needs. GCP’s powerful services and resources make it a prominent player in the cloud services industry, alongside other major cloud providers like Amazon Web Services (AWS) and Microsoft Azure.
Services provided by GCP
- 
    Master Key Types One of the striking features of GCP’s KMS is its array of master key types. It offers 2048, 3072, and 4096-bit RSA asymmetric master keys, essential for encrypting and decrypting data securely. GCP is one of the few Cloud Service Providers (CSPs) to provide 256-bit symmetric master keys, bolstering its encryption capabilities. 
- 
    Encryption Modes When it comes to encrypting data, GCP offers a powerful combination of symmetric and asymmetric encryption methods. Symmetric encryption is achieved through Advanced Encryption Standard Galois/Counter Mode (GCM), a mode known for its security and efficiency. Asymmetric encryption is supported via RSA Optimal Asymmetric Encryption Padding (OAEP), ensuring that sensitive data remains protected. 
- 
    Plaintext Size Limits GCP allows for a generous plaintext size limit of 64KB. This spacious limit caters to a wide range of data encryption needs, making it suitable for various applications and use cases. 
- 
    Bring Your Own Key (BYOK) Options For organizations that require a higher degree of control over their cryptographic keys, GCP offers a Bring Your Own Key (BYOK) solution. To implement BYOK, the key intended for use in the cloud must first be imported to the CSP. This key must also be securely wrapped. GCP follows a robust approach, using an AES-256 key wrapped by a 3072-bit RSA key to ensure the utmost security. 
- 
    Signature Modes Data integrity during transit is a non-negotiable aspect of cloud security. GCP provides several signature methods, including RSA-PSS, RSA PKCS#1V1.5, ECDSA with P-256, and ECDSA with P-384. These methods validate the authenticity and integrity of data, guaranteeing that it remains untampered during transmission or storage. 
- 
    Cloud HSM Compliance Security and compliance are paramount in the cloud. All Hardware Security Module (HSM) keys on GCP adhere to the stringent FIPS 140-2 Level 3 compliance standards. This ensures that your keys are stored and managed with the highest level of security. 
- 
    Google Cloud KMS Features Google Cloud KMS is a versatile solution that supports both HSMs and software applications for key storage. This means that both customers and the CSP can access and manage the keys, ensuring a balanced approach to security and control. GCP KMS offers FIPS 140-2 Level 3 compliance when HSMs are used and Level 1 compliance when software keys are in play. It supports a range of cryptographic keys, including 256-bit AES keys in GCM mode and RSA keys in various sizes. Beyond encryption, GCP KMS provides key management, storage, auditing, encryption for Kubernetes, and comprehensive HSM and software key management. 
Conclusion
Google Cloud Platform (GCP) boasts comprehensive cloud services to meet businesses’ and individuals’ diverse computing and data management needs. Whether you are a developer, data scientist, IT professional, or business owner, GCP’s extensive suite of services ensures you have the tools and resources necessary to address your unique requirements. As the cloud computing landscape evolves, GCP remains a leading force, empowering users to innovate, scale, and succeed in the digital age.
Encryption Consulting’s GCP Data Protection Services are all you need to navigate through GCP’s capabilities. We will devise customized solutions that seamlessly integrate with your GCP environment while ensuring compliance with industry regulations.

